下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
2025年7月12日全国青少年信息素养大赛Python编程挑战赛(小学组_复赛)真题(含答案)一、单选题。1.执行以下代码,输入小明,输出结果?()。name=input()ifname=="小红":print("参加活动A")ifname=="小明":print("参加活动B")A.参加活动AB.程序无输出C.参加活动BD.参加活动A标准答案:C。2.若要实现无限次输出“加油”,应使用以下哪个代?()。A.whileTrue:print("加油")B.whilefalse:print("加油")C.foriinrange(100):print("加油")D.ifTrue:print("加油")标准答案:A。3.以下哪个是Python中列表的正确定义方?()。A.fruits={'苹果','香蕉','橙子'}B.fruits=('苹果','香蕉','橙子')C.fruits=['苹果','香蕉','橙子']D.fruits='苹果','香蕉','橙子'标准答案:C。4.运行以下代码,输出结果?()。a=8b=a*3b=b*10A.14B.16C.18D.240标准答案:D。5.下列Python代码能正确输出“Hello,Python”的?()。A.echo('Hello,Python!)B.input('Hello,Python!)C.print('Hello,Python!')D.print(Hello,Python)标准答案:C。二、编程题。6.文具费用计算。题目描述:学校组织学生参加手工活动,每个学生需要用到2支彩铅和1个笔记本。已知彩铅每支2元,笔记本每个5元。请编写程序,输入参加活动的学生人数,计算并输出购买这些文具总共需要花费多少钱。输入描述:一行,一个正整数,表示参加活动的学生人数。输出描述:一行,一个整数,表示购买文具的总费用。样例输入1:10样例输出1:90样例输入2:20样例输出2:180参考程序:n=int(input())#读取学生人数。total=n*9#计算总费用(每人9元)。print(total)#输出结果。7.课程表判断。题目描述:学校的课程表安排规定,每周一、三、五有数学课,周二、四有英语课。请编写程序,输入一个数字(1-5代表周一到周五),判断当天是否有数学课。输入描述:一行,一个正整数(1~5),表示星期几。输出描述:一行,Yes或No。样例输入1:1样例输出1:Yes样例输入2:2样例输出2:No参考程序:#读取输入的星期数字。day=int(input())#判断是否有数学课。ifday==1orday==3orday==5:print("Yes")else:print("No")8.借书数量计算。题目描述:学校图书馆规定,学生每周借书的数量会比前一周多2本。某个学生第一周借了3本书。现在,请编写一个程序,根据输入的周数,计算出该学生在这些周内总共借阅了多少本书。输入描述:输入一个正整数n(1≤n≤100),表示周数。输出描述:输出一个整数,表示该学生在n周内共借阅的图书数量。样例输入1:3样例输出1:10样例输入2:5样例输出2:35样例输入3:10样例输出3:120参考程序:n=int(input())total=0books=3#第一周借3本。foriinrange(n):total+=booksbooks+=2#每周多2本。print(total)9.生物组合计数。题目描述:在生态星球“埃米塔”,生物由碳(C)、氧(O)、氮(N)三种元素构成,每种元素提供的生命力为:•碳(C):3点。•氧(O):6点。•氮(N):9点。生物的“稳定指数”为所有元素生命力之和。给定正整数n,计算有多少种不同的元素组合可以使稳定指数恰好等于n。输入描述:一个正整数n。样例输入1:15样例输出1:5样例输入2:9样例输出2:3参考程序:n=int(input())count=0#枚举所有可能的组合。forcinrange(n//9+1):forbinrange(n//6+1):forainrange(n//3+1):if3*a+6*b+9*c==n:count+=1print(count)10.节点间距计算。题目描述:联邦太空军正在计划一次大规模的星际舰队编队演习。该舰队由两种不同类型的战舰组成:猎鹰级驱逐舰和雷神级巡洋舰。根据太空军的编队规则,猎鹰级驱逐舰必须严格按每X公里的间隔排列,而雷神级巡洋舰则必须按每Y公里的间隔排列。舰队总指挥希望所有战舰都能在特定的"节点"位置上,这些节点的间隔距离必须相同,且两种战舰都能按照各自的要求精确部署在这些节点上。为了确保编队的隐蔽性,指挥官希望这些节点的间距尽可能大,这样可以使整个编队更加分散,难以被敌方探测到。请你编写一个程序,计算这些节点的最大可能间距。输入描述:一行包含两个正整数X和Y,分别表示两种战舰的间隔要求(单位:公里)。输出描述:一个整数,表示节点间的最大可能距离
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 小区道路维修施工方案(2026新版)
- 市政智能化管理责任书(9篇)
- 新兴企业经营保证函4篇
- 业务合作意向书发送及回复函(3篇)
- 机场旅客引导服务流程手册
- 新型能源利用效率承诺书(6篇)
- 酒店与旅游业务服务培训手册
- 海外研发合作保证承诺书(7篇)
- 大学学生职业生涯规划指导手册
- 人员健康防控办法落实承诺书8篇范文
- 劳动仲裁申请书范本
- 董碧玉ppt-数字式胸腔引流系统
- 六年级美术下册 宇宙之旅 课件
- (自考)创新思维理论与方法整理资料
- GB/T 27476.5-2014检测实验室安全第5部分:化学因素
- 物探-地震勘探理论基础
- 蒋丁新版饭店管理第七章-饭店营销管理
- 直流电动机的弱磁调速
- 火力发电厂生产技术管理导则
- 中国人口老龄化课件
- RG-S8600E云架构网络核心交换机产品介绍(V1.3)
评论
0/150
提交评论